Siwa provides a comprehensive and captivating exploration of the Siwa Oasis, one of Egypt's most remote and historically significant locations. Situated deep in the Libyan Desert, Siwa is renowned for its unique Berber heritage and its legendary association with the Oracle of Ammon, whom Alexander the Great famously consulted. Dalrymple Belgrave offers a detailed account of the oasis's geography, its complex history, and the distinct customs of its inhabitants.
